mystification

/mɪsˈtɪfɪkeɪʃən/ noun ·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does mystification mean?

noun

The act of making something seem mysterious or unclear, often in order to deceive or confuse people. A feeling of puzzlement or confusion.

Example

"The magician's mystification of the audience was impressive, but some people were not fooled."
